Common Questions About Using ICD-10 Code F40.9 for Phobic anxiety disorder, unspecified

What are the common triggers for phobic anxiety disorder?

Common triggers include specific situations such as heights, crowded places, or certain animals. Understanding these triggers is essential for effective treatment and management.

How is phobic anxiety disorder diagnosed?

Diagnosis typically involves a clinical interview and assessment of symptoms, including the duration and impact of the phobia on daily functioning, following DSM-5 criteria.

What treatment options are available for phobic anxiety disorder?

Treatment options include cognitive-behavioral therapy (CBT), exposure therapy, and, if necessary, pharmacotherapy with SSRIs or benzodiazepines for anxiety management.

Is phobic anxiety disorder a lifelong condition?

While phobic anxiety disorder can persist, many individuals experience significant improvement with appropriate treatment, and some may overcome their phobias entirely.
